What is a CISSP manager?

A CISSP Manager is an information security professional who holds the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P) certification and manages teams or projects related to cybersecurity. This role involves overseeing the implementation and maintenance of security policies, ensuring regulatory compliance, managing risk assessments, and leading incident response efforts. CISSP Managers often coordinate with other departments to protect an organization’s information assets and develop strategies to mitigate security threats.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a CISSP manager?

To thrive as a CISSP Manager, you need deep knowledge of information security principles, risk management, and regulatory frameworks, typically supported by the CISSP certification and experience in IT security. Familiarity with security tools such as SIEMs, vulnerability scanners, and compliance management systems is crucial. Str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ills help effectively guide teams and manage stakeholder expectations. These competencies ensure robust security posture, regulatory compliance, and effective incident response in complex organizational environments.

What are the most common challenges a CISSP manager faces when leading a cybersecurity team?

A CISSP Manager often encounters challenges such as keeping up with rapidly evolving cybersecurity threats, ensuring compliance with industry standards, and managing resource constraints. Balancing proactive risk management with day-to-day incident response requires strong prioritization and leadership skills. Additionally, fostering collaboration between IT, compliance, and executive teams is crucial to implement effective security policies and build a cybersecurity-aware culture.

Job Description

The Information Assurance (IA) resource will work directly with the customer to manage IA activities and set policy within the FRTIB at the direction of FRTIB management and/or the HP Program Manager.
Typical Duties:
The Information Assurance (IA) resources are responsible for monitoring the quality of implementing information security policies, processes, and procedures for Federal Retirement Thrift Investment Board (FRTIB). They will assist with the strategic risk management of information systems and monitoring of the creation and application of security controls. They are responsible for advising, drafting, monitoring, and maintaining strategic security policies as well as their associated procedures; establishing, monitoring, and maintaining information security measures of performance; and advising, monitoring, maintaining, and assisting with the development of a continuous monitoring information security program. These individuals will participate in research, design, development, monitoring and reporting of continuing information security innovations within the Office of Technology Services. The individuals will ensure adherence to organizational configuration policy, guidelines, and the agency Information Security policies in order to support a secure environment for Board staff and business partners
